  • Ass Pull: Sarah and Yassir's divorce.
  • Crosses the Line Twice: Baber taking his daughter trick-or-treating and being mistaken for wearing an Osama bin Laden costume. He takes it pretty well.
  • Ho Yay: Thorne and Baber, who are very close in season six, and use pet names.
  • Retroactive Recognition: For fans of stealth-based video games, it can be jarring to see Majd Sadiq attempting to keep his family together.
  • Values Dissonance:
    • The show received surprisingly little criticism for its situation, but it still invokes this trope in-universe, for example it is acknowledged with the contentious issue of the "great barrier grief" in the second episode. Yet what is considered a reasonable and light-hearted method of compromise within the show is likely to send non-Muslim viewers fuming all the way through about disrespect of women.
    • Gay marriage. A stereotypical gay couple (to the point one of them writes, ‘I promise to please, but not obey, except on Leather Fetish Day...’ in his wedding vows) wants to get married at the Anglican church, and the reverend asks the imam what he thinks; the imam brushes it off and says that just doesn’t count as marriage in Islam.
